How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Worthington?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Worthington Studio Apartments | $1,164 | $699 | $1,550 |
Worthington 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,355 | $700 | $2,040 |
Worthington 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,506 | $785 | $2,689 |
Worthington 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,710 | $464 | $2,995 |
Worthington 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,241 | $825 | $3,455 |

Getting Around Worthington, IN
Walk Score®
11 / 100
Car-Dependent
Almost all errands require a car
Bike Score®
24 / 100
Somewhat Bikeable
Minimal bike infrastructure
